Veldrane Systems claims our Corvix module breaches their patent on mesh caching. Counsel disagrees but flags settlement risk at mid six figures. Arbitration in Halverton begins next quarter. Department heads: freeze all Corvix feature announcements, route press queries to Legal, and log any Veldrane contact immediately. Engineering is preparing a workaround build in case injunction talk becomes real. Budget impact is tracked under the contingency line. The note below outlines our position going into mediation.

management briefing: Only 33 of the 205 pilot accounts renewed Kasath, so a churn review is set for October 17. Weniusek Logistics is in early talks to buy Holethax Freight for about $345.6 million.

## Environment variables — FlagWeave

Welcome aboard! FlagWeave reads its config from `.env` at boot. Most knobs are harmless: `FW_ROLLOUT_PACE` controls cohort ramp speed, and `FW_COHORT_SEED` keeps bucketing stable across restarts. Leave `FW_DEBUG` off unless Mara asks. One thing the rollout service genuinely can't start without is its admin credential, so add this line before you run anything.

secret setting of tajof-bahif: COURIER_KEY3=65d

Q: Why does the Tallygrid spreadsheet export eat so much memory?

A: The exporter builds the whole workbook in memory before streaming. Large exports (over ~200k rows) can spike the worker past 4 GB and trigger OOM kills. Short term: cap row counts per export and shard by sheet. Long term: the streaming rewrite is in progress. Mitigation steps, memory profiles, and the rewrite plan are on the internal page below.

dashboard of yahaf-kawep = https://grafana.nelvrocorp.internal/spaces/projects/spaces/364313bfe15e

**Ticket — Loading dock hours, Bramford Yard.** Delivery window is currently 06:30–12:00 weekdays. The Hartwell fit-out crew needs afternoon access for three weeks starting Monday. Requesting a temporary extension to 17:00, with the roller door alarm suppressed during that window. Please confirm and update the dock schedule board. Crews arriving after noon should use the side keypad with the code below.

badge for tajeg-kagap: bdg-EWZTJN-83588199